Output efc8928df145d4c529f6ed4f642ba61e6ce5a229de9356a0ce1ac47dea901f9a: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619b9a9ab246a2de15481a091586813e09833abd OP_EQUAL
address
3Ab7shdod3oEoesGLzTrrK1aFgPXWoCVrG
transaction
efc8928df145d4c529f6ed4f642ba61e6ce5a229de9356a0ce1ac47dea901f9a
spent
true